    Methods for interior decoration of arches and installation of front door platbands

    Even if the door is unusual, original and not the same as everyone else, arches and platbands are still installed. There are two options for doing this job.

    Frame installation

    A frame is constructed from wood, and all cladding elements are attached to it. The frame rests on a solid surface and is sheathed with panels.


    Advice: before fixing wooden slats, they should be treated with an antifungal liquid, preferably deep penetration. The solution is applied in two layers. This procedure will significantly extend the life of the frame.

    If you want to do the interior decoration of the front door yourself, first you need to measure the height of the platbands or arch details. This is done using a level and a straight rail.

    We cut the rails of the desired length and fix them with a puncher using dowels to the wall. Do not use dowels from the kit, it is better to buy plastic dowels separately, pick up self-tapping screws for them, the diameter of which will be a couple of millimeters larger. Thus, the connection will turn out to be more reliable, because in the future the structure will experience loads, vibration, it is better to immediately make it strong.

    Important! Performing the interior finishing of the slopes of the front door and canvas, it is necessary to accurately determine the height of the rails. It should be borne in mind that the slopes in relation to the door leaf can be perpendicular or angled.


    Correctly measuring all the parameters of openings and slopes is very important, no matter what door you finish - metal or wooden. If you make a mistake with the dimensions, then there is a high probability that the ordered door will not suit you. And in the case of MDF, for example, it will be impossible to change or adjust it.

    Finishing the door is completed by fastening panels - lining or laminate. Masters give advice on how to do it right:

    1. The panels are fixed with self-tapping screws. But there is one subtlety here: first you need to make a hole with a drill, and then screw in the self-tapping screw. It must be drowned into the panel, thereby hiding the hat. Then plastic plugs are placed on top, which should be purchased in advance, choosing by color.
    2. When finishing with clapboard, the screw cap is sealed with putty. You can either buy it or make it yourself by mixing PVA glue with small sawdust. This area needs to be polished when dry.
    3. When interior finishing an armored front door, its weight should be taken into account. When sealing rollers are used, they must be sufficiently soft and elastic so as not to create an additional load on the door frame and at the same time easily return to their original position after compression. If you make them too hard, they will loosen and move the box.


    The cost of such interior decoration of the front door varies in a fairly wide range, but the installation rules are always the same.

    Mounting without frame

    Finishing in this way is done if the space for the door is limited, there is simply no room for the frame.

    Sequence of work:

    1. It is necessary to prepare the surfaces - clean, level.
    2. Then the panels are mounted with glue or dowels.
    3. The gap remaining between the wall and the cladding is filled with building foam.

    Important! Before installation, it is necessary to draw the level of fastening of the panels in order to properly maintain the plane.

    Plaster

    A well-known classic. The wide popularity of plaster is due to its advantages:

    • long service life, which lasts for tens of years;
    • strength, if you use really high-quality mixtures;
    • maintainability. If necessary, you can easily restore any damaged area;
    • acceptable price. Stucco is usually the cheapest material.

    Plaster mixes allow you to get a durable surface that is resistant to various types of influences. The main thing is to use the plaster correctly, and then it will last a long time.


    Before applying plaster, prepare the surface. It must be cleaned of dirt and dust, remove all defects, cover up cracks.

    With the help of a small amount of plaster, beacons are installed, and, if necessary, a wooden lath is laid around the perimeter. It will be needed in order to determine the thickness of the layer and serve as a guide.

    A reinforcing mesh is attached to the dowels. It will provide the greatest reliability to the plaster layer.

    If some areas are not plastered, then they are covered with cardboard and masking tape so as not to get dirty.

    The mixture is prepared in the required proportions and applied with a spatula to all areas. With the help of the level, you constantly control how even the surface is.


    Advice! If it is necessary to apply a layer of more than 10 mm, then the work is carried out in several stages. The reinforcing mesh is applied when applying the 2nd or 3rd layer.

    When the plaster dries, the beacons and slats are removed, and the places where they were are smeared with the remnants of the solution. At the corners of the walls, it is necessary to mount perforated corners and also plaster them.

    Drywall

    Drywall is best used when all the walls in the room are sheathed with this material. But it is possible to make a separate cladding of the GKL for the interior decoration of the slopes of the front door. But this material is very fragile, so you should be extremely careful when working with it.


    First, surface preparation is carried out, but it may not be as thorough as in the case of plaster. Serious defects are simply corrected.

    After that, measurements are taken and recorded on a sheet to create detailing. To avoid strong errors, take measurements twice.

    In accordance with the recorded dimensions, the slab is cut with a sharp construction knife.

    Be careful when cutting the slab, do it only with a well-sharpened sharp knife. Again, drywall is a very fragile material.

    GKL parts are fixed on putty or mounting foam. When using foam, improper distribution can lead to further defects on the surface, although the work is much faster than with putty.

    Foam is applied to the wrong side of the sheet in a zigzag pattern. Elements are attached to the surface, but immediately torn off. Ten minutes later, the final fixing is carried out.


    When facing with drywall, joints and edge cracks are inevitable, they must be treated with sealants and plastic corners installed.

    Drywall can later be decorated according to your own taste, for example, painted.

    Paneling

    It is possible to complete the interior decoration of the front door in the apartment with the help of panels. This is a very simple method, the technology of which has much in common with the installation of drywall. But there is another option with a preliminary crate. At the same time, it is possible to additionally insulate the front door.

    As a frame, a wooden beam is installed vertically along the perimeter on dowels.

    Advice! Before installation, it is necessary to treat the rails with antiseptics, which will prevent rot and mold from developing.

    Next, the panels are cut to the appropriate size. Insulation is placed in the free spaces between the slats. This must be done carefully so that there are no empty spaces. The panels are fixed on the frame rails. To do this, you can use both glue and screws.

    For the interior decoration of the front door in the apartment, MDF or thick plastic panels are better suited, as cheap PVC panels look ugly.

    What can be done with wood

    You can decorate the front door from the inside in different ways. First, consider the option of painting with varnish. The work is done in the following sequence:

    • It is not necessary to remove the canvas from the hinges, but it is necessary to lay something on the floor so as not to get dirty.
    • We completely dismantle all fittings (locks, handles, peephole, decorative elements, etc.). In most cases, a screwdriver is sufficient for this. If you can not remove some element, it can be sealed with tape. This should be done as evenly as possible if you do not want to wipe off the remains of the varnish with a solvent.
    • Evaluate the original surface. If it is not too smooth, we process it with a grinder or manually (fine emery).
    • We cover the wood with a protective impregnation. This is necessary to improve its moisture resistance.
    • After it is completely dry, apply varnish (or paint). Do it better with a roller. We apply several layers, while each next one is applied only after the previous one has completely dried.

    As you can see, finishing the front door inside the apartment with varnish is very simple.

    Now let's figure out how to make veneer veneer. To do this, we need an iron and a sheet of paper (clean). The work is done like this:

    • We put strips of veneer on the canvas (removed from the hinges and freed from fittings) and do a fitting. You need to match the pattern. We make trimming if necessary. At the end, it is desirable to number them - in this case, you will not get confused.
    • Peel off the ends of the canvas (if possible).
    • We put the prepared strips on the door in the correct sequence.
    • Remove the protective film one by one and stick it on.
    • To remove wrinkles or bubbles, iron with a hot iron through the paper.
    • If gaps appear in the joints, they should be removed immediately. To remove the strip, it must be reheated with an iron and tucked with a knife (or spatula).

    Such facing of the front door with your own hands is carried out without difficulty in most cases. The main thing is to maintain perfect accuracy. This method (like the previous one) can also be used for metal.

    In the end, consider how to finish the front door with leatherette or leather. This work is a little more difficult than the previous ones.

    • Let's take a look at the design in its entirety.
    • The first step is to stick a sheet of foam rubber on the surface. First we cut off the required amount of material and only then we apply glue.

    Tip: if you do not have enough skill, you can divide a piece of foam rubber into two parts and stick them in parts. So you will definitely have time before grasping.

    • With the help of a clerical knife, we cut off the excess that has appeared.
    • We cut off our matter.
    • Now apply glue along the top end.
    • We put leather on it. It is necessary to achieve perfect accuracy, since in the future it will be impossible to correct errors.
    • Having achieved accuracy, we glue the matter along the remaining ends (top to bottom). At the same time, you need to constantly smooth the skin so that wrinkles do not appear - in the future it will be impossible to correct them.
    • We make cuts for the installation of accessories, preferably with a shoe knife.
    • We remove all surpluses (if any).
    • We put the hardware in place.
    • We process the material with protective compounds (if desired).

    This technique allows you to improve the technical characteristics of the canvas (especially noise and heat insulation). Therefore, it is popular to this day.

    MDF

    One of the most popular materials that can be used to finish an entrance metal door is MDF. This wood-fiber material is conventionally divided into three types: painted, veneered and laminated.
    So:

    • As for the painted MDF, it is better not to use this option in this case, because the painted surface does not have much strength. Leave it for interior finishing work.
    • Laminated MDF panels are moisture resistant and have sufficient strength. The top layer of PVC has excellent decorative properties: a smooth surface and a texture that imitates natural wood.
      Here they are great for finishing doors.

    • The most durable and durable type is veneered MDF. Here, birch or oak veneer is used as a facing material.
      Sometimes they use veneer and more expensive species - ash, beech or mahogany. Naturally, the price of MDF increases at the same time.

    With the same success, finishing a metal front door can be done using a laminate that serves as a floor covering.

    • It is somewhat different from laminated MDF in its construction, and has a much higher strength.
    • The basis of the laminate is also fiberboard, but of a higher density, which is pressed with several layers of paper impregnated with acrylic or melamine resin - a kind of "layer cake".

    • With all this, its maximum thickness is only 1.2 cm. Therefore, it is very convenient to use laminate for door finishing.
      Since this material is not afraid of ultraviolet radiation, temperature extremes and high humidity, it can sheathe not only the front door of the apartment, but the door of a private house overlooking the street.

    powder coating

    This type of door decoration is produced only in the factory. This is a very high quality metal powder coating, which is produced by electrostatic spraying and subsequent baking in industrial furnaces.
    So:

    • Such paint is a fine-crystalline substance containing substances that form a film. It never peels on the surface, therefore it protects the metal from corrosion as much as possible.
    • Powder coating is not afraid of mechanical stress, has dielectric and antistatic properties. A huge range of colors allows you to create a coating with any imitation - even leather, even granite, even gold.
    • Powder coating is one of the most expensive decorating options.. Especially if these are metal doors with wrought iron trim.
      The cost of such doors may also depend on the complexity of the forged elements.

    Cladding from lining

    Finishing a metal door with your own hands can be done by lining with a wooden clapboard. This board is produced from different types of wood, so the buyer can always find what he likes and suits the price.

    • When finishing the door with clapboard, there is a lot of room for design. Reiki can be placed at different angles, separated by decorative strips, carved, burned, painted.
      The photo below is an excellent example of a door design using a clapboard.

    • The question immediately arises: "How to finish a metal door with a tree?". After all, you can’t nail it to metal with a nail.
      The answer is simple: for this you need to make a frame of thin strips.
    • They are attached to the door with metal screws, decorative slats are already stuffed into the frame. In order to create a soundproof layer, the internal cavity of the frame can be filled with insulation.

    How to fix the cladding

    In this matter, it all depends on the condition of the door itself and the material you choose for finishing.
    If it is MDF or laminate, then the panels just need to be glued to the metal surface:

    • For better adhesion of materials to each other, the surface of the door must be primed. This is a necessary measure, otherwise the connection may not be strong.
    • To fasten the trim elements, you can use the glue "liquid nails". As an additional fixation of the decorative layer, it can be fixed with metal corners.
    • In principle, lining can also be fixed in this way. But a natural wood board is much heavier in weight than MDF panels, so nailing will be much more reliable.
      In other cases, gluing is much more preferable - nails will simply ruin the front side of the panels.

    slopes

    The installation of a new door, or the sheathing of an old one, cannot be considered complete if the slopes are not sealed. A slope is a part of the wall that frames the door around the perimeter.
    When dismantling an old door, they can be broken, if not constructively, then cosmetically. The finishing of slopes after the installation of metal doors is carried out in order to strengthen the assembly seam.
    There are several possible options, and we will tell you about them:

    • The easiest and cheapest way is plastering. This is quite easy to do - all you need is a tool called a template.
      It is needed in order for the slope angle to be perfectly even. For clarity, watch the video.

    • The mortar for plaster is mixed from a dry mix on a gypsum or cement basis, which are sold in 25 kg bags. One bag of this mixture is enough for one door.
    • First, they make the upper slope, and then proceed to the side slopes. When everything is ready, the plaster must be completely dry so that its surface can be sanded with sandpaper.
      Then it is covered with a primer - and you can at least paint it, at least paste it with wallpaper from the inside.
    • If you do not want to plaster, you can make slopes from sheets of plastic or drywall. A little instruction, however, will not hurt you.
      It is necessary to navigate which material for the slope can be used, based on how the door is finished, or the wall adjacent to it.
    • If we are talking about the outer side of the slope overlooking the entrance, then here you have to: either plaster it, or sheathe it with drywall, and then paint it. Plastic can be used to finish the part that is inside the apartment, if there are such walls in the hallway.

    • To finish the slopes after installing the metal door looked harmonious, it is better to use the material with which you lined the door. Considering that MDF and laminate most often have a wood texture, then the slopes can also be made of wood, choosing the material by color.
    • A wooden slope on the front door will look appropriate and beautiful. First, the mounting seams are sealed with foam, then its excess is cut off.
      The wall is cleaned and treated with a primer, after which the starting strips are mounted, which are attached to the wall with dowels.
    • The top slope is installed first. You can fix it with glue or self-tapping screws - then their caps will then need to be closed with decorative plugs.
      The seams of the slope are sealed with a colorless silicone sealant and closed with plastic corners or a casing.

    What is good about the wooden trim of the slope of the front door - you can even arrange a backlight in it. Then you don't have to fumble for the switch in the dark. Spotlights built into the upper slope will automatically light up when the door is opened.

    Powder coating

    Spraying on the outer side of the door of a special powder composition is carried out only in workshop conditions, using a high-temperature furnace for this purpose. In order for the spraying to be carried out in compliance with all necessary standards, the door blank, the surface of which is pre-coated with a special powder, is placed in an oven heated to four hundred degrees Celsius.

    Under the influence of such an environment, the powder is melted. After maintaining a certain time interval, the door blank is removed and forced to cool. At the end of this procedure, the applied powder coating acquires a characteristic strength, which in its properties is higher than the strength of other coating mixtures.

    Vinyl leather

    Finishing the outer part of an iron door with vinyl leather is still the most popular way to beautifully and inexpensively decorate the entrance to an apartment. The advantages that this material has make it the best use in terms of price / quality ratio. Here are its advantages:

    • excellent level of thermal and sound insulation;
    • wide range of available color palette;
    • long service life;
    • low cost.

    Nevertheless, for all its merits, this material has one significant drawback - it breaks even when touched with not the sharpest objects. For example, it's easier than ever to damage it with a bunch of keys.
